它是不可能的风格<table>和它的<tr> <td>使用CSS类?
例如:
<table class="calendar_table">
<tr>
<td>
<h2>Datum</h2>
</td>
<td>
<h2>Event</h2>
</td>
<td>
<h2>Type</h2>
</td>
</tr>
</table>
Run Code Online (Sandbox Code Playgroud)
然后使用这样的CSS:
.calendar_table {
width:880px;
}
.calendar_table tr {
margin:0;
padding:4px;
}
Run Code Online (Sandbox Code Playgroud) 让我试着解释一下我想要实现的目标.我希望X盒具有特定宽度(250像素)的设置,但动态高度可放置在体内.但我希望它们尽可能紧凑,它们之间没有不必要的空白空间.
现在如果所有盒子都有相同的宽度和高度,这将很容易.我可以举个例子float:left;.但是当盒子高度是动态的,并且所有盒子都有随机高度时,我最终会在盒子之间留出空格.
让我举两个例子:
这就是我要的:

这就是我最终的结果:

这是我的CSS:
<style type="text/css">
<!--
body {
background:#CCCCCC;
}
.flowBox {
background:#FFFFFF;
margin:10px;
float:left;
padding:10px;
width:250px;
border:#999999 1px solid;
}
.clear {
clear:both;
}
-->
</style>
Run Code Online (Sandbox Code Playgroud)
框的HTML示例:
<div class="flowBox">
<h1>Header 0</h1>
Erat volutpat. Sed rutr...
</div>
Run Code Online (Sandbox Code Playgroud)
完整源代码: http : //pastebin.com/UL1Nqyvm
有没有办法用CSS实现这一目标?感谢您的帮助或指示!
我知道如何使用PHP SDK通过API发布到Facebook页面的帖子,如下所示:
$facebook->api('/xxxxxxxxxxx/feed', 'post', array('message'=> 'Hello world!', 'cb' => ''));
Run Code Online (Sandbox Code Playgroud)
其中xxxxxxxxxxx是页面ID;)
但是这样做,我作为我发布到那个页面,杰米,而不是作为页面本身(管理员).
那么如何以Admin/Page而不是我自己的身份发布?
谢谢你的时间!
答案(对于懒人):
首先,您需要确保您有权管理用户的页面,例如:
<fb:login-button autologoutlink="true" perms="manage_pages"></fb:login-button>
Run Code Online (Sandbox Code Playgroud)
现在,您还可以获取每个用户访问后可访问的页面的特殊标记.
PHP SDK示例:
//Get pages user id admin for
$fb_accounts = $facebook->api('/me/accounts');
//$fb_accounts is now an array
//holding all data on the pages user is admin for,
//we are interested in access_token
//We save the token for one of the pages into a variable
$access_token = $fb_accounts['data'][0]['access_token'];
//We can now update a Page as Admin
$facebook->api('/PAGE_ID/feed', 'post', array('message'=> 'Hello!', 'access_token' => …Run Code Online (Sandbox Code Playgroud) 我该如何使用PHP处理图像上传?
我该如何处理chmod设置?
例;
我有一个名为/ image /的目录,我想上传我的所有图像.
我应该将这个目录设置为chmod 777并保留它吗?或者我每次需要上传图像时都应该通过PHP更改该文件夹上的chmod.这是正确的,还是我应该做别的事?
我最近一直深入研究JavaScript并偶然发现了一个问题.
以下对象的实现有什么区别:
var myFunction1 = (function myFunction1() {})();
var myFunction2 = {}
var myFunction3 = function myFunction3() {}
Run Code Online (Sandbox Code Playgroud)
或者使用三个实现的较长示例来执行完全相同的任务.
<script>
var myFunction1 = (function myFunction1() {
var _privateVar = 'Private var';
this.publicVar = 'Public var';
function init( newPrivate, newPublic) {
_privateVar = newPrivate;
this.publicVar = newPublic;
}
function getPrivateVar(){
return _privateVar;
}
function setPrivateVar(string){
_privateVar = string;
}
return {
init: init,
getPrivateVar: getPrivateVar,
setPrivateVar: setPrivateVar
}
})();
var myFunction2 = {
_privateVar: 'Private var',
publicVar: 'Public var',
init: function …Run Code Online (Sandbox Code Playgroud) 好吧,这并没有真正引用错误的对象,但我不知道如何引用正确的对象.
function someObj() {
this.someMethod1 = function() {
var elementBtn = document.getElementById('myBtn');
elementBtn.onclick = function() {
this.someMethod2(); //I want this.someMethod2() to be called
//...but it tries to call elementBtn.someMethod2() i believe.
};
};
this.someMethod2 = function() {
alert('OK');
};
}
Run Code Online (Sandbox Code Playgroud)
因此,当我点击myBtn时,我想要运行someObj.someMethod2().我希望它是someObj,而不是任何其他的 someObj.但是如何?!
我有一个关于"动态"类初始化的问题,让我解释一下我的意思:
$class = 'User';
$user = new $class();
//...is the same as doing
$user = new User();
Run Code Online (Sandbox Code Playgroud)
所以......这不是问题所在,但是在从类中调用静态变量时遇到同样的问题,例如:
$class = 'User';
print $class::$name;
Run Code Online (Sandbox Code Playgroud)
这给出了以下错误:
解析错误:语法错误,意外T_PAAMAYIM_NEKUDOTAYIM
当然,我已经测试过,print User::$name;并且有效.所以上课有效.
为什么会这样,有没有办法绕过它?
跟进问题:
还有没有正确的理由不在创建类中使用这种"动态"方式?
有没有办法在管理员中隐藏模板文件?
例如,我有一个模板,只有在安装了特定的插件时才可用,我已经知道如何检查插件是否处于活动状态.但是如何隐藏模板?
例如,我想隐藏"Blogger重定向"-template如下:

我找到了几个链接,但所有解决方案似乎都已弃用.
编辑: 如果有人对我如何检查插件是否有效感兴趣我使用以下功能:
function isPluginActive($plugin){
if ( in_array( $plugin, apply_filters( 'active_plugins', get_option( 'active_plugins' ) ) ) )
{
return true;
}
return false;
}
Run Code Online (Sandbox Code Playgroud) 我正在尝试使列表中的文本正确对齐,但无法正确显示。

如您所见,文本略有偏离,并从“图像项目符号”基线开始。我希望它在中间。
资源:
//CSS
ul {
list-style-image:url(image/li.png);
list-style-position:outside;
margin:0; padding:0;
}
ul li {
margin:0; padding:0;
}
//HTML
<ul>
<li>Item 1</li>
<li>Item 2</li>
<li>Item 3</li>
</ul>
Run Code Online (Sandbox Code Playgroud) 我只是将存储库作为子模块克隆到我的一个项目中。Al 很好并且工作正常,但是当我这样做时,我突然收到了这条消息git status;
# Changes not staged for commit:
# (use "git add <file>..." to update what will be committed)
# (use "git checkout -- <file>..." to discard changes in working directory)
# (commit or discard the untracked or modified content in submodules)
#
# modified: wp-content/plugins/advanced-custom-fields (untracked content
)
#
Run Code Online (Sandbox Code Playgroud)
如果我这样做,git diff我会得到以下信息:
-Subproject commit 486e51db9b6ce49114c897ed1893a208d2289a29
+Subproject commit 486e51db9b6ce49114c897ed1893a208d2289a29-dirty
Run Code Online (Sandbox Code Playgroud)
令人担忧的是 -dirty 的变化。这是什么意思?我如何解决它?我没有对存储库进行任何更改。但是 Dreamweaver 可能向其中添加了愚蠢的 _notes 文件夹。我试图删除它们,但仍然有同样的问题。这就是它变脏的原因吗?
如果我尝试并执行git add -A它仍然说我有未跟踪的内容。
有任何想法吗?
php ×4
css ×3
html ×3
javascript ×3
css3 ×2
html5 ×2
chmod ×1
class ×1
css-float ×1
dom-events ×1
facebook ×1
file-upload ×1
git ×1
html-table ×1
image ×1
onclick ×1
scope ×1
wordpress ×1